Output 266556876048e30d2c69c7f401611d5c274ffc75833ff7abb983598b5d8091a1:13

value
566774123
script pubkey
OP_0 OP_PUSHBYTES_20 b3158f1d67f4e8341fc4b1815b36ea07c4a360b3
address
ltc1qkv2c78t87n5rg87ykxq4kdh2qlz2xc9nr9grmh
transaction
266556876048e30d2c69c7f401611d5c274ffc75833ff7abb983598b5d8091a1
spent
true